Projektarbeit aus dem Jahr 2004 im Fachbereich Gesundheit - Sonstiges, Note: 1,7, Universit�t Bielefeld, Sprache: Deutsch, Abstract: Innerhalb meines beruflichen T�tigkeitsfeldes - der Beratung von Menschen mit Diabetes - begegnen mir viele Menschen, die durch eine gesundheitsf�rderliche Ern�hrungsweise zu einer Verbesserung ihres Wohlbefindens, ihrer gesundheitlichen Situation und der Minimierung der Entstehung von Begleiterkrankungen beitragen k�nnten. Es zeigt sich jedoch immer wieder, wie schwer es ist, durch jahrelange Gewohnheiten verfestigte, gesundheitsabtr�gliche Verhaltensmuster zu ver�ndern. Erschwerend kommt hinzu, dass gesundes Essverhalten selten unmittelbar sp�rbare positive Konsequenzen nach sich zieht, sondern ganz im Gegenteil h�ufig mit Einschr�nkung und Verzicht einhergeht. Die Entstehung von Krankheiten wird zudem oftmals nicht direkt mit dem eigenen Ern�hrungsverhalten in Verbindung gebracht. Dazu kommen das �berangebot an Nahrungsmitteln und Speisen und die abnehmende Notwendigkeit von kochtechnischen Fertigkeiten durch fertige Speisenangebote, die nahezu rund um die Uhr zug�nglich sind (vgl. auch Pudel 2004). Motive f�r das Essverhalten sind �u erst vielschichtig. Im Vordergrund stehen keine rationalen, sondern emotionale Beweggr�nde, wie Geschmack, Hunger, S�ttigung, Angebot, Pr�ferenzen, Gewohnheiten, Traditionen (vgl. auch Pudel 2004). Nach Pudel (2004) ist "Essverhalten ein �berwiegend durch Bed�rfnisse emotional reguliertes Verhalten, das durch kognitiv-rationale Argumente wenig (oder nicht) beeinflusst wird" (S.113). Da sich Ern�hrungsgewohnheiten bereits fr�hzeitig verfestigen und im Erwachsenenalter schwer modifizierbar sind (Pudel 2004), sowie finanzielle und zeitliche Ressourcen f�r Ern�hrungsaufkl�rung knapp bemessen sind, ist es naheliegend, zielgruppenorientiert bei der Gruppe der Kinder und Jugendlichen anzusetzen, um eine gr� tm�gliche Effektivit�t zu erzielen.
